For hunting I love the Leupold vx3 2.5-8x36 fine duplex. The duplex should take you out close to 300 on the bottom hash mark on a 200y zero.

If you want something more versatile but only a little heavier, I like the Viper PST 2.5-10x44mm SFP.

Deep pockets, I like the vx6 line.

Leupold, Nikon, Burris, or Vortex are good scopes for the price. I lean towards larger objective lenses like 50mm, this allows for higher levels of light gathering in low illumination conditions. Sometimes stores will carry combo deals with scopes & rangefinders.
